Benefits of Using Leather Fingerless Gloves

Enhanced Dexterity

One of the main advantages of fingerless gloves is the enhanced dexterity they provide. You can easily grip objects, use your smartphone, or perform tasks without the hindrance of full gloves.

Breathability

Leather is a naturally breathable material, which means your hands can stay cool and dry during use. This is especially important during physical activities where sweat buildup can be uncomfortable.

Durability

High-quality leather is known for its durability, making it an excellent choice for fingerless gloves. Gloves made from genuine leather can withstand wear and tear, ensuring they last longer than synthetic alternatives.

Versatility

Leather fingerless gloves can be worn in various settings, from the gym to a night out. Their stylish designs allow them to blend seamlessly with different outfits.

Style

Leather fingerless gloves add a touch of sophistication and edge to any outfit. Whether you’re dressing up for an event or keeping it casual, they can elevate your look.

Maintaining Your Leather Fingerless Gloves

Regular Cleaning

To maintain your leather gloves, clean them regularly using a soft damp cloth. Avoid using harsh chemicals that could damage the leather.

Conditioning

Leather can dry out over time, so it’s essential to use a leather conditioner every few months. This keeps the leather supple and prevents cracking.

Proper Storage

Store your gloves in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Using a glove box or a breathable fabric bag can help maintain their shape.

Avoid Excess Moisture

Leather is sensitive to moisture, so if your gloves get wet, dry them at room temperature away from direct heat sources.
